The Opportunity We are seeking a WMS Technical Specialist to support the successful launch and ongoing optimization of our Warehouse Management System (WMS) within the 3PL Division. In this role, you will play a key part in implementing the endtoend Tecsys Mainline WMS solution using the iTopia Framework, ensuring seamless integration with warehouse operations and consistent application of WMS processes across all functional areas. You will be responsible for system configuration, functional testing, setup of new features, and continuous enhancement of warehouse processes. This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to a major systems rollout, improve operational efficiency, and help shape the future of our WMS environment. What Youll Do Configure and maintain the Tecsys Mainline WMS, including workflows, rules, allocation strategies, and user setup. Mon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and identify opportunities to improve efficiency and reliability. Support new warehouse launches, site expansions, and rollout of new WMS modules. Coordinate system upgrades, patches, deployments, and configuration migrations. Install and test warehouse hardware (RF devices, printers) and provide technical support to end users. Use PostgreSQL and integration tools (APIs, flat files, EDI) to resolve data issues and ensure accurate data flow. Conduct system testing, golive support, issue triage, and postimplementation stabilization. Generate operational reports, support user training, and contribute to special projects as needed. What You Bring MUST HAVE EXPERIENCE WITH WMS Bachelors degree in IT, Computer Science, or a related field. 37 years of WMS experience, with handson Tecsys Mainline expertise strongly preferred. Background in distribution, logistics, or warehouse operations is an asset. Strong knowledge of the iTopia framework, system integrations, APIs, EDI, and data migration workflows. Proficiency in SQL, with handson PostgreSQL experience (queries, views, troubleshooting, optimization). Familiarity with RF devices, barcode formats, label printing, and warehouse automation tools. Ability to analyze system logs, data files, and interface messages to diagnose issues. Strong problemsolving skills with the ability to write clear reports, documentation, and technical communication. Experience with cloudbased WMS platforms is considered an asset.
